Rizal College of Taal ROTC Unit Successfully Conducts Joint Closing and Activation Ceremony of School-Based Ready Reserve Unit
April 19, 2026 | Taal, Batangas
The Rizal College of Taal ROTC Unit successfully conducted its Joint Closing Ceremony and Activation of the School-Based Ready Reserve Unit for Cycle Year 2025โ2026, marking a significant milestone in the development of disciplined and service-oriented student-cadets.
The activity was organized and led by the Training Staff under the supervision of MAJ GERONIMO D VERGARA (INF) PA, ROTC Commandant, with the support of Tactical Non-Commissioned Officers. The ceremony formally concluded months of rigorous military training and leadership development for the cadets.
The program commenced with the singing of the Philippine National Anthem, followed by an invocation led by C/CPT KHIARA ENRIQUEZ and welcome remarks delivered by MSg Erwin V Bagui PA (Res), setting a solemn and meaningful tone.
The presentation of ROTC Basic Cadets, Advance Cadets, and Candidate Officer Course Cadets for closing was administered by 1LT JOSE R MATULAC PA (RES), followed by the official declaration of closing by the ROTC Commandant, signifying the successful completion of all prescribed training requirements.
Certificates and awards were subsequently distributed in recognition of the cadetsโ dedication, discipline, and outstanding performance. The turnover of graduates into the reserve force and the administration of the Oath of Reservist by 1LT Matulac highlighted their readiness to serve the nation with honor and commitment.
A key highlight of the event was the Activation Ceremony of the School-Based Ready Reserve Unit. The Unit Activation and Designation Order was read by SSg Orven Mendoza PA (Res), followed by the formal turnover of the unit flagsymbolizing the unitโs official establishment, operational readiness, and vital role in national defense.
In his message, MAJ Vergara emphasized that ROTC is more than a training program it is a foundation for nation-building. He underscored the values of patriotism, discipline, leadership, and civic responsibility instilled in every cadet, preparing them to become capable leaders and responsible citizens.
A total of three hundred forty-three (343) cadets, including eleven (11) First Class Advance Cadet Officers led by C/COL SHERYN D ARAGON 1CL, Corps Commander, successfully completed the program.
The ceremony concluded at 1200H on the same day.
The Rizal College of Taal ROTC Unit continues to stand firm in its mission of developing young leaders who are ready to serve proving that todayโs cadets are truly the nationโs leaders of tomorrow.

RAATI 2026 Highlights Excellence and Patriotism of RCT ROTC Unit
The Rizal College of Taal ROTC Unit successfully conducted the Regional Annual Administrative and Tactical Inspection (RAATI) 2026, showcasing the unitโs operational readiness, discipline, and commitment to excellence.
The activity commenced with the arrival honors for COL VIRGILIO C HAMOS JR GSC (INF) PA, Chairman of the RAATI Team, who was formally received by MAJ GERONIMO D VERGARA (INF) PA, ROTC Commandant. This was followed by a courtesy call to the school administration represented by Mr. Leonilo P. Andal, HR Secretary and NSTP Coordinator. A Commandantโs Briefing was subsequently delivered, highlighting the ROTC unitโs accomplishments, best practices, and sustained training efforts.
During the Program Proper, key activities included the invocation, welcome remarks, and the formal turnover and assumption of command and control for the inspection. COL Hamos, as Guest of Honor and Speaker, presented the RAATI Team and delivered his message emphasizing the vital role of ROTC in nation-building. He underscored that ROTC serves as a foundation in developing discipline, leadership, and, most importantly, patriotism among the youth, preparing them to become responsible citizens and potential defenders of the nation.
The inspection proper and evaluation phases were conducted systematically, culminating in the announcement of results wherein the RCT ROTC Unit attained a General Average of 87.88%, reflecting the unitโs high level of preparedness and performance.
The success of the activity was largely attributed to the dedication and hard work of 390 cadets and cadettes, led by C/COL SHERYN D ARAGON 1CL, who demonstrated exemplary discipline, coordination, and teamwork throughout the inspection. Their performance highlighted the effectiveness of the ROTC training program in developing competent and responsive student-cadets.
Equally commendable is the unwavering commitment of the Training Staff under the supervision of MAJ GERONIMO D VERGARA (INF) PA, whose guidance and leadership ensured the smooth and successful conduct of the activity. Their efforts were instrumental in achieving the unitโs notable performance.
The ROTC Unit also extends its sincere gratitude to the school administration for its continuous support to the ROTC program, which plays a crucial role in shaping the character, leadership, and civic consciousness of the students.
The RAATI 2026 serves not only as an evaluation mechanism but also as a reaffirmation of the ROTC programโs significance in fostering discipline, unity, and patriotism among the youth ensuring that they remain committed partners in nation-building.
The activity concluded with the presentation of a memento to the RAATI Chairman, the turnover of command back to the ROTC Commandant, and the conduct of the After Activity Review, marking the successful completion of the inspection.

Rizal College of Taal ROTC Unit Successfully Conducts 13th and 14th Training Day
On April 11, 2026, the Rizal College of Taal ROTC Unit successfully conducted its 13th and 14th Training Day for ROTC MS-2, School Year 2025โ2026. The activity was supervised by the Training Staff under the leadership of MAJ GERONIMO D. VERGARA (INF) PA, ROTC Commandant, with the assistance of ten Tactical NCOs and the support of cadet officers.
The program formally opened with the Entrance of Colors, singing of the National Anthem, and invocation. This was followed by attendance and the final rehearsal for the upcoming Regional Annual Administrative and Tactical Inspection (RAATI) 2026, ensuring the cadetsโ preparedness for evaluation.
The activity aimed to strengthen discipline, teamwork, and leadership among cadets while reinforcing the core objectives of the ROTC programโdeveloping physically, morally, and intellectually capable youth who are ready to serve the nation in times of need. It also emphasized the importance of patriotism, civic responsibility, and unity.
During his guidance, MAJ VERGARA reminded the cadets to internalize the values of discipline, respect, and love of country, and to apply these not only during training but also in their daily lives as students and future leaders.
A total of 295 basic cadets, led by Corps Commander C/Col Sheryn D. Aragon 1CL, actively participated in the activity. The training concluded successfully at exactly 1600H on the same day.
